Upside-Down Catfish
Synodontis nigriventris
A fascinating and peaceful African catfish famous for its peculiar habit of swimming upside down beneath leaves and driftwood.

About the Upside-Down Catfish
The Upside-Down Catfish (Synodontis nigriventris) is a highly popular and enduring species in the aquarium trade, cherished for its unique posture and peaceful nature. Native to the densely vegetated streams of the Congo River basin, this fish has evolved to swim and feed with its belly facing the water's surface. Unlike many other catfish species, it is frequently seen in the mid-water regions of the tank, particularly when navigating around driftwood and large plants.

Where Upside-Down Catfish comes from
Native range
Congo River basin, Central Africa
Countries / regions
Democratic Republic of the Congo, Republic of the Congo, Central African Republic
Habitat
Slow-moving tributaries, densely vegetated streams, and flooded forest floors rich in overhanging foliage.
Widespread throughout the central Congo basin.

Compatible tank mates
Reviewed guidance based on this species' recorded traits.
- Great
Congo Tetra
Phenacogrammus interruptus
Peaceful, mid-to-top dwelling schooling fish from similar West/Central African waters that will not interfere with the catfish.
- Great
Bronze Corydoras
Corydoras aeneus
Peaceful bottom dwellers that share similar water requirements and peacefully co-exist alongside Synodontis.
- Great
African Butterfly Fish
Pantodon buchholzi
A surface dweller from similar biotopes that stays out of the catfish's way and appreciates the same planted, calm conditions.
- Compatible with caution
Kribensis
Pelvicachromis pulcher
Can share the same tank, but Kribensis become highly territorial when breeding and may harass bottom-dwelling catfish.
- Compatible with caution
Tiger Barb
Puntigrus tetrazona
Known fin-nippers that might harass the catfish and nip their dorsal fins or barbels if not kept in a large enough school themselves.
- Not recommended
Oscar
Astronotus ocellatus
Large, aggressive cichlids that will easily consume or severely injure an Upside-Down Catfish.
